首页
/ 【免费下载】 2维严格耦合波方法Matlab代码【matlab下载】

【免费下载】 2维严格耦合波方法Matlab代码【matlab下载】

2026-01-23 06:48:49作者:房伟宁

资源描述

本仓库提供了一个用于2维严格耦合波方法(RCWA-2D)的Matlab代码。该代码可以帮助用户在Matlab环境中实现2维严格耦合波分析,适用于光栅、光子晶体等光学结构的仿真与分析。

代码功能

  • 严格耦合波方法(RCWA):实现了2维严格耦合波方法,适用于复杂光学结构的电磁场分析。
  • Matlab实现:代码完全使用Matlab编写,方便用户在Matlab环境中直接运行和修改。
  • 灵活性:用户可以根据需要调整参数,如光栅周期、材料折射率等,以适应不同的仿真需求。

使用说明

  1. 下载代码:将本仓库中的所有文件下载到本地。
  2. 打开Matlab:启动Matlab软件,并将代码文件夹添加到Matlab的工作路径中。
  3. 运行代码:在Matlab命令窗口中运行主程序文件,开始仿真分析。
  4. 调整参数:根据需要修改代码中的参数,如光栅周期、材料折射率等。
  5. 结果分析:仿真完成后,查看生成的结果,如透射率、反射率等。

注意事项

  • 请确保Matlab版本支持代码中的所有函数和工具箱。
  • 在运行代码前,建议先阅读代码中的注释,了解各个参数的含义。
  • 如有任何问题或建议,欢迎在仓库中提出Issue。

贡献

欢迎对代码进行改进和优化,如果您有任何改进建议或新的功能实现,请提交Pull Request。

许可证

本代码遵循MIT许可证,详情请参阅LICENSE文件。

登录后查看全文
热门项目推荐
相关项目推荐